Is Psychedelic Therapy Legal in Afghanistan?

Illegal

Classic psychedelics are prohibited in Afghanistan, with no lawful pathway for supervised therapeutic use.

Status by substance

Statuses reflect lawful access for supervised therapeutic use — not recreational legality. Last reviewed 2026-06.

Psilocybin

Illegal

Party to UN 1971 Convention; psilocybin/psilocin prohibited as Schedule I psychotropics; no therapeutic pathway.

MDMA

Illegal

Prohibited Schedule I psychotropic under UN convention regime; no medical/therapeutic access.

Ibogaine

Illegal

Not specifically UN-scheduled (ibogaine is UN-unscheduled) but no lawful therapeutic pathway; treated as prohibited.

DMT / Ayahuasca

Illegal

DMT prohibited as Schedule I psychotropic; no religious/therapeutic exemption.

Mescaline / Peyote

Illegal

Mescaline prohibited as Schedule I psychotropic under UN convention regime.

Ketamine

Legal / regulated access

Tracked separately — a prescription medicine, excluded from the blended status.

Anesthetic on WHO Essential Medicines list; medical/prescription use available in healthcare settings; not internationally scheduled.
